PERMIT AND CARRY STATUS

What the statewide framework says

Louisiana allows permitless concealed carry for qualifying people under current law. Concealed-handgun permits remain available through Louisiana State Police.

02

TRAINING REQUIREMENTS

Training before an application

Permit applicants must complete approved firearms instruction that includes safety, legal topics, and live-fire demonstration.

Practical next step: Ask the issuing authority whether your instructor, course format, certificate, and live-fire qualification satisfy the current application rules before paying for a class.

03

NONRESIDENTS AND TRAVEL

Crossing a state line changes the rules

Louisiana generally issues permits to residents, with specific military exceptions. Nonresidents should check current reciprocity and all Louisiana-specific carry conditions.

Reciprocity caution: Recognition of a permit does not make every rule identical. Vehicle carry, notice signs, prohibited places, duty to inform, alcohol-related locations, and magazine or firearm restrictions may differ.
